Claims
- 1. A process for forming a removable film having removability wherein said removability enables said film to be removed from said substrate after said film is drilled by laser light along with said substrate on the surface of said substrate and optical absorptivity absorbing laser light in a range of wavelength not longer than that in the ultraviolet range by applying and drying a resin varnish, which exerts removability after drying and has optical absorptivity upon laser light in a range of wavelength not longer than that in the ultraviolet range, on the surface of said substrate.
- 2. The process for forming a removable film as set forth in claim 1, wherein said resin varnish contains a solvent not eroding said substrate.
- 3. A process for the manufacturing of a circuit board comprising the steps of:a procedure for providing a removable film absorbing laser light in a range of wavelength not longer than that in the ultraviolet range on a surface of a insulating substrate absorbing laser light in a range of wavelength not longer than that in the ultraviolet range; a procedure for forming a hole from a side provided with the film in said insulating substrate by using laser light having a wavelength not longer than that in the ultraviolet range; a procedure for filling a conductive element into said drilled hole; a procedure for removing said removable mask film from said insulating substrate; and a procedure for interconnecting electrically between said conductive element and a conductive element pattern or between said conductive element and metal foil by overlaying said conductive element pattern or said metal foil supported by a supporting element on the surface of said insulating substrate and by pressurizing and heating said conductive element pattern or metal foil overlaid.
- 4. A process for the manufacturing of a circuit board as set forth in claim 3, whereina porous insulating substrate having compressibility is used as said insulating substrate.
- 5. A process for the manufacturing of a circuit board as set forth in claim 3, whereina film substrate having a adhesive layer on the surface thereof is used as said insulating substrate.
- 6. A process for the manufacturing of a circuit board as set forth in claim 3, wherein a procedure for providing said removable mask film on said insulating substrate includes a procedure for applying resin varnish on the surface of said insulating substrate and a procedure for drying said resin varnish applied.
- 7. A process for the manufacturing of a circuit board as set forth in claim 3, wherein a plurality of removable films are laminated and said laminated film is used as said removable film in said procedure for providing said removable mask film on said insulating substrate, the process further comprising a procedure for removing selectively only a superficial removable film after a procedure for drilling said insulating substrate, and wherein the procedure for filling a conductive element into said drilled hole is performed after removing the superficial removable film.
- 8. A process for the manufacturing of a circuit board as set forth in claim 7, wherein at least two said removable mask film are left on said insulating substrate in the procedure for removing the superficial removable mask film.
